My wife spotted this little guy and alerted me. I had the 70-200 on the camera and a luckily a flash since the light was low at this time. It stayed just long enough to get off a few shots. The white spots is rain.

A few years ago I had a field camera which was fun for awhile until the card reader stopped working. The image quality was poor in day light and IR at night. Just good enough to identify the animals. I was amazed at the variety of creatures that passed through the yard at night.
